
한쪽 면에 접착제가 발라져 있어 벽이나 물건 등에 붙일 수 있는 종이 또는 플라스틱 조각.
An adhesive label or piece of paper with a printed design, intended to be attached to a surface.
예문:
"She decorated her laptop with several colorful stickers."
"The shopkeeper put a 'Reduced' sticker on the damaged box."
상품, 특히 새로 판매되는 자동차의 창문에 붙어 있는 공식적인 권장 소비자 가격.
The manufacturer's suggested retail price (MSRP) as shown on a label attached to a new vehicle or product.
예문:
"You should never pay the full sticker price for a new car."
"The dealer offered a significant discount off the sticker."
어려운 상황에서도 포기하지 않고 끝까지 일을 완수하는 인내심 강한 사람.
A person who persists or perseveres in a task or endeavor, especially a difficult one.
예문:
"In this competitive industry, you need to be a sticker to succeed."
"He may not be the fastest runner, but he's a real sticker."
피부나 옷에 잘 달라붙는 식물의 가시나 밤송이 같이 뾰족한 것.
A burr, prickle, or thorny seed pod from a plant that clings to clothing or fur.
예문:
"After hiking through the fields, my dog's fur was full of stickers."
"Watch out for stickers in the tall grass if you're wearing sandals."
